Stellar Industries, Garner, Iowa, has made two appointments to its engineering staff.
Tara McGrane has been appointed to the engineering department as a production drafter. Her new responsibilities include developing production drawings per engineering layouts, creating drawings for assembly and product manuals and creating bills of material. She will also use the ECR process to keep drawings and bills of material accurate and work with plan personnel to audit production drawings and bills of material.
McGrane was previously employed as a project manager to Glazing Innovations, a consulting firm for the glazing industry.
Stellar has also appointed Scott McMahon as a design engineer for the hooklift loader product line.
His new responsibilities include providing engineering support to the current product line and working towards development of future hooklift loader designs.
While attending the University of Wisconsin, McMahon completed an engineering co-op with Fleetguard Inc., where he designed mufflers and exhaust systems for off-highway vehicles, including construction, agriculture and ATVs.
Stellar Industries is a manufacturer of hydraulic hooklift loaders, mechanic service cranes and service bodies, tire service cranes and service bodies, portable welders and power systems, the X-Tra-Lift pick-up loading device, extreme duty drawer sets and air compressors.
